Overview of Today’s Stock Market

Today’s stock market presents a complex tapestry of gains and losses across various sectors, compelling investors to take a nuanced view of the market dynamics. From the heatmap, the technology sector shows a resilient performance, particularly highlighted by Apple Inc.’s rise. In contrast, companies in the consumer cyclical and communication services sectors present variable outcomes, affecting overall market sentiment.

🍏 Technology Sector

The technology sector exhibited resilience with Apple (AAPL) climbing by 1.16%, despite Microsoft (MSFT) experiencing a slight decline of 0.55%. Semiconductor stocks such as Nvidia (NVDA) and Advanced Micro Devices (AMD) showed modest gains, suggesting a cautious optimism persisting within the sector.

🛒 Consumer Cyclical & Communication Services

Stocks in consumer services like Amazon (AMZN) showed minimal change with a modest increase of +0.11% while Google (GOOG) saw a decline of -0.64%. The mixed results within these sectors indicate a varying investor sentiment possibly influenced by recent market news or earnings forecasts.

🏭 Industrial and Financial Sectors

The industrial sector veered into a slightly negative territory with companies such as General Electric (GE) down by -0.89%. Financial services also faced headwinds, with major banks like JPMorgan Chase (JPM) and Citigroup (C) recording decreases. This could signal concerns over interest rates or economic data impacting these domains.

🔬 Health Sector

In the health sector, major pharmaceuticals like Johnson & Johnson (JNJ) and Eli Lilly and Co (LLY) faced declines, possibly reflecting market reactions to regulatory news or competitive dynamics within the industry.

Market Sentiment and Trends

The overall market sentiment today is cautiously optimistic in technology but mixed in other sectors, indicating a divergent investor outlook. This could be a reflection of ongoing geopolitical tensions, economic data releases, or sector-specific news affecting investor confidence.
